Dickson set to make international bow

CHRIS DICKSON’S impressive form for Gillingham has earned him a call-up for the Ghana national team.

The on-loan striker, who has netted 11 goals for Gillingham, will form part of a provisional 40-man squad ahead of the African Nations Cup.

Dickson was born in Plumstead but qualifies for selection through his family roots. His father is Ghanaian but he could have also played for Jamaica - the country of his mother’s origin.

He will play alongside players such as Chelsea’s Michael Essien.

“A lot of credit must go to Gillingham,” said Dickson. “If it wasn’t for the club I probably wouldn’t have got the call up.”

Dickson ends his loan spell after the match at Brighton on Friday and returns to Charlton.
